Soliant Health is hiring a Speech Language Pathologist for the upcoming school year to work in a school district in the Denver, CO area. We are working with multiple districts, so please send your zip code with application. The position involves standard SLP duties including meeting participation, multidisciplinary team collaboration, report writing, treatment, and testing. The SLP will be a part of a multi-tiered system of support to provide a comprehensive approach that strides to identify and treat the individual needs of all students. Job Description:

  • 26-27 School Year
  • Full time, district may be able to arrange part time
  • K-8th and preschool positions are available
  • Complete IEPs, assessments, treatment, and documentation for students with speech, voice, hearing and language impairments
  • Collaborate on an interdisciplinary team
  • Work Hours are typically either 7:15 AM - 3:15 PM or 7:45 AM - 3:45 PM, 37.5 hours per week

Requirements:

  • Master's degree in Speech Language Pathology or Communication Disorders
  • Previous school or pediatric experience preferred but not required
  • Must have active or pending Colorado SLP license or the ability to apply for one
  • Active Special Services teaching license through the Colorado Department of Education (applicant will need to apply for credential if not already in process)
  • Soliant offers licensing assistance if you are not certified in this state yet: https://www.soliant.com/about/benefits/
  • ASHA certification is a PLUS, but Clinical Fellows are welcome to apply

Compensation:

  • Guaranteed hours for direct and indirect services
  • Travel stipends available if qualifications are met
  • W2 hourly pay between $45-$60
  • Weekly pay
  • Industry leading benefits in Health, Dental, Vision, and Matching 401(k)
  • Continuing Education opportunities
